When we drew FBD about the light on the Show transcribed image text Expert Answer WebJul 28, 2024 · To construct the diagram we will use the following process: First draw the body being analyzed, separated from all other surrounding bodies and surfaces. Pay close attention to the boundary, identifying what is part of the body, and what is part of the surroundings. Second, draw in all external forces and moments acting directly on the body.
